Shawnace “Shawn” Melendez is a Clinical Director and Licensed Drug and Alcohol Counselor with a Mental Health emphasis (LADC/MH) in the state of Oklahoma. She holds a Master’s degree in Counseling Psychology from Northwestern Oklahoma State University and brings advanced clinical expertise, executive leadership, and operational oversight to behavioral healthcare organizations.
With extensive training in evidence-based treatment modalities—including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T),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y (CBT), and Motivational Interviewing—Shawnace specializes in the assessment and treatment of co-occurring substance use and mental health disorders. Her clinical framework is grounded in best practices, regulatory standards, and outcome-driven care, emphasizing individualized treatment planning, clinical integrity, and measurable progress. She utilizes a client-centered, recovery-oriented approach that integrates evidence-based interventions with practical strategies designed to support long-term stability and sustained recovery.
As Clinical Director, Shawnace provides strategic leadership across clinical operations, quality assurance, staff development, and program implementation. She is deeply committed to advancing clinical excellence, strengthening interdisciplinary collaboration, and ensuring adherence to ethical, professional, and regulatory standards. Her leadership style balances accountability with mentorship, fostering high-performing teams and consistent, high-quality patient care.
Shawnace’s leadership is further informed by more than 12 years of formal leadership training through U.S. Army military service, where she developed a disciplined, mission-driven approach to organizational leadership, decision-making, and team development. She is currently pursuing a Ph.D. (Candidate) in Behavioral Health Organizational Management through National University, with a focus on executive leadership, organizational systems, and sustainable program growth within behavioral healthcare.
Grounded in a servant-leader philosophy, Shawnace is passionate about advancing the recovery field through strategic leadership, innovation, and the development of ethical, patient-centered treatment environments.
